It was a passion for popcorn that led Loraine and Steve Lalonde to begin growing a new crop on their certified organic farm in 1997. Several years of experimenting with different seed varieties and production techniques has resulted in “White Lightning”, a product that is winning over popcorn lovers everywhere.
“White Lightning” is grown from a hybrid variety of popcorn seed on the Lalonde’s Tull
ochgorum Farm, situated in the beautiful Chateauguay Valley of South-western Quebec. Because popcorn requires a longer growing season than most types of corn, Steve and Loraine consider their area to be at the northern limit of successfully producing this crop. Once popped, White Lightning possesses a delicate, crispy texture, and a slightly nutty flavour*, vastly different from the more common yellow popcorn varieties with which most people are familiar, and world away from microwave popcorn!
